i am going to hong kong for a meeting for 4 days and i may need to go to macau for 2 days

and i know that i take the 90 days stay in hong kong stamp in HK airport

do i need to apply for a visa to macua during my visit to HK or not

You don't need to apply for a visa to Macau during your visit to HK because Egyptian are exempt from a visa to Macau for up to 90 days.
